Fibromas are what the deer has. They will disappear when it gets much colder this fall and into the winter. The deer is edible.

I did, it's gross. The article I read said the virus is typically contracted through an open wound or biting insect. It appears to only be fatal if the warts blind the deer or make it impossible for them to eat.

There is nothing wrong with the deer. He will loose those when it gets colder. I have seen a buck 3 yrs in a row that was much worse than that. He lost all the Fibromas by Christmas each year. The year after those 3 yrs, he never had them.
